Output 57de621ac606a66d5114a51ba194fa88171d27f97f5447de9008a099aa6b8ec4:3

value
51726
script pubkey
OP_0 OP_PUSHBYTES_20 5d739695e1d80e480e639a7807d193a8c49e086a
address
bc1qt4eed90pmq8ysrnrnfuq05vn4rzfuzr2rlzyqg
transaction
57de621ac606a66d5114a51ba194fa88171d27f97f5447de9008a099aa6b8ec4
spent
true